Ingredients

To make these Spicy Jalapeño Cheddar Meatball Bites,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• 1 pound ground beef or chicken – Choose what you love; both work great!
  • 1 cup cheddar cheese, shredded – Extra cheese, extra happiness!
  • 1-2 jalapeños, finely chopped – Adjust according to your spice tolerance; don’t say I didn’t warn you!
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s – For that perfect meatball texture.
  • 1 egg – The glue that holds it all together.
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der – Because we all know garlic makes everything better.
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der – A little flavor boost never hurt anyone!
  • Salt and pepper to taste – Seasoning is key!
  • Optional: Fresh cilantro – For garnish and added flavor.

Directions

Ready? Let’s get cooking!

  1. Preheat Your Oven: Set it to 375°F (190°C). This ensures those meatballs bake perfectly!

  2. Mix It Up: In a large mixing bowl, combine the ground meat, cheddar cheese, chopped jalapeños, breadcrumbs, egg,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Get your hands in there and mix until everything is well incorporated. Don’t be shy; it’s all about that hands-on cooking experience!

  3. Form the Balls: Using your hands, shape the mixture into bite-sized meatballs (about 1 inch in diameter). Place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.

  4. Bake It Up: Pop those meatballs in the preheated oven and bake for about 18-20 minutes or until they’re golden brown and cooked through. Pro tip: you can use a meat thermometer to ensure they reach a safe internal temperature of 165°F (74°C).

  5. Serve and Enjoy: Once cooked, let them cool for a few minutes, then serve warm. You can sprinkle some fresh cilantro on top for an extra pop of color and flavor!

Cooking Tips

  • For a Spicier Kick: Don’t remove the seeds from the jalapeños! That’s where some of the heat resides.
  • Make It Ahead: Prepare the meatballs in advance and pop them in the fridge. When it’s time, just bake them up when you need them.
  • Use Leftovers Creatively: If you have any leftovers (and that’s a big "if"), chop them up and toss them into soups or salads for an extra flavor bomb!

FAQs

Can I substitute the cheese?
Absolutely! If you’re not a cheddar fan, try pepper jack for an extra kick!

How can I store leftovers?
Store any leftover meatballs in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Feel free to reheat them in the oven or microwave!

Can I freeze these meatballs?
Yes! Pre-cooked meatballs freeze beautifully. Just make sure to cool them completely before transferring to a freezer-safe bag.
